cover of a loose leaf binder,for of an ordinary book, or a back support for a number of loose sheets, isconstructed from two thin sheets of metal a and 6. .These may be formed byvfolding a single sheet. Each sheet is formed at suitable positions onits surface withga number of small, circular or other depressed portionsc. These portions on the two sheets may be arranged opposite each other, or otherwise. Their purpose is to strips it made fromqcompressed fibre, vulcanite or other hard non-metallic material. The part iinFigures 1 and 2 indicates a member which is hingedly attachedto the rear edge'ofthe cover. r
i It will be seen in the cross section in Figure 2, that only the opposite depressed portions marked stare in contact with each other. This arises out of the fact thatthe cover i]: lu'strated is required to contain part of the binding mechanism of a loose leaf book, which mechanism consists in part of a pair of flexible thongs t. a The ends of the thongs which liewithin the interior of thiscover are connected by a cross bar,and the latter is engaged bya screw,whereby the bar and thongs can be moved relatively tothe cover for releasing or securing the leavesheld between the covers. The cross bar and screw are well known and form no part of the "present invention. .To accommodate the thongs, cross bar and screw, thedepressions c which would otherwise interfere with those parts are made of varying depths so as to leave-spaces between their adjacent faces 'as will be seen in Figure 2, to accommodate and permit the necessary movements of the said parts within the cover. OFFICE 4 t'nA nc Is 1mm intent, "on NoRrHFiELD, BIRMINGH M, ENGLAND, Assrorioe "ro space the two sheets at a suitable distance In the alternative construction shown in Figures 3 to 5, the cover comprises a pair of parts a, b. which. may. be formed from two sheets or by folding a single sheet. Each part a, b has formed on its depressed portions in the form of transverse channels 0 and the parts are secured together by weld ing or riveting at such positions as those marked 0 In the example illustrated the bottoms of opposite channels do not touch each other, a small space being left between them, except where the welding occurs, but if desired the bottoms of opposite channels may be brought into contact with each other along their entire length. Also the edges are welded or riveted together at the positions marked d. When it is necessary to arrange part of the binding mechanism within the cover, then the channels are suitably modified either in shape, disposition or depth in a manner similar to that described in connection with Figures 1 and 2.
-A cover or leaf support as above described is light and rigid and is capable ofbeing readily produced at small cost,
'When it is preferred to make the article mainly of cardboard, wood or the like, the
metal parts maybe limited to the corners or edges of the article as shown in Figures 6 to 10. corners of each or either cover of a loose leaf binder or the like in the manner illustrated in Figures 3 to 7, each of the corners to be reinforced is fitted with a sheet steel piece 6 of channel section consisting of a pair of sides which can he slipped over the inner and outer'surfaces of the cover '7 whose rounded corner (Figure 6) is preferably reduced as shown to the extent of the thickness of the metal sheet. The sides of the piece 0 are united along two of their adjacent edges and the corner contained between the said edges may be rounded, as will be clear'from Figure 7, so as to fit the corner of the cover f. In each side a portion of the metal is depressed to form an inward projection g, the two proj ections being opposite each other, (Figure 8).
A suitably placed hole j is formed in the cover, and the corner piece may be secured to the cover by engaging the inward projections with the hole, but preferably the corner piece 0 after having been placed in position is permanently secured by electric Welding as shown in Figure 8. Alternatively a similar corner piece 0 may be secured by a rivet or eyelet k (Figures 9 and 10) the ends of which are sunk below the outer surfaces of the corner piece.

Eachside is formedwith one or more depressions g for engaging holes 7' in the cover, and the depressed portions are united by welding or riveting as shown. Whilst .it is immaterial to the invention whether the depressions are formed before or after placing the metal corner or edge pieces in position on the cover, it may sometimes be convenient and preferable to form them after the pieces have been placed in position. Also it is convenient to provide depressions on each side opposite each other so that the adj aeent ends come together and can be welded or otherwise united. It may, however, be desirable for some purposes to provide a depression on one side only which extends into or nearly into eontactwith the opposite side, or to provide non-coincident depressions in each side of the reinforcing pieces.
